To a refluxing solution of 21.3 g. BzH, 32 ml. C6H6, and 8 ml. Et2O containing 18 g. activated Zn dust there was added in 0.5 hr. 24 g. BrCH2CN. After refluxing 2 hrs. the cooled mixture was stirred 1 hr. with 120 ml. 10% H2SO4, filtered, separated, the organic layer extracted with 10% H2SO4 and H2O, and the combined aqueous layers extracted with C6H6 and combined with the original organic layer. Distillation gave 14.2 g. PhCH(OH)CH2CN, b4-5 147-51°. This shaken with 12% H2O2 in the presence of 1 drop of NaOH and little EtOH gave the corresponding amide, m. 120° (from EtOH). Refluxing the nitrile with 4N NaOH gave 63.6% PhCH:CHCO2H.
